6.INTERMITTENT WIRING AND CONNECTORS
The conditions necessary to set this DTC are not present at this time.
Use the Freeze Frame Data to help duplicate the conditions in which the DTC originally set. Pay particular attention
to the DTC set conditions, such as, VSS, MAP, ECT, and Load.
Using the schematics as a guide, visually inspect the related wiring harness. Look for any chafed, pierced, pinched,
or partially broken wires.
Visually inspect the related wiring harness connectors. Look for broken,bent, pushed out, or corroded terminals.
Wiggle the wiring and connectors while checking for any possible open or shorted circuits.
Check for any Service Information Tune-ups or Technical Service Bulletins that may apply.
Were there any problems found?
Ye s>>
Repair as necessary.
Perform RE TRANSMISSION VERIFICATION TEST VER - 1 (DIESEL). (Refer to 21 - TRANSMISSION/
TRANSAXLE/AUTOMATIC - 48RE - STANDARD PROCEDURE)
No>>
Te s t C o m p l e t e .

Theory of Operation
The Transmission Temperature Sensor is used to sense when the transmissiontemperatureistoohotortoocoldto
operate overdrive and/or the torque convertor clutch. When the transmission sensor detects a temperature below 0°
C (32° F), overdrive and the torque convertor clutch are disabled. When thedetected temperature is above 127° C
(260° F), overdrive is disabled and 3rd gear with TCC is engaged, this strategy is used to increase transmission
fluid flow to help cool the transmission.
When Monitored:
Continuously with the ignition on and the engine running.
Set Condition:
The DTC will set if the monitored Transmission Temperature Sensor Signal circuit drops below 1.55 volts for
the period of 2.25 seconds.
Possible Causes
(T54) TRANSMISSION TEMPERATURE SENSOR SIGNAL CIRCUIT SHORT TO GROUND
(T54) TRANSMISSION TEMPERATURE SENSOR SIGNAL CIRCUIT SHORT TO (K900) SENSOR GROUND
CIRCUIT
(T54) TRANSMISSION TEMPERATURE SENSOR SIGNAL CIRCUIT SHORT TO GROUND INSIDE
TRANSMISSION
(T54) TRANSMISSION TEMPERATURE SENSOR SIGNAL CIRCUIT SHORT TO THE (K900)SENSOR GROUND
CIRCUIT INSIDE TRANSMISSION
TRANSMISSION TEMPERATURE SENSOR
ENGINE CONTROL MODULE
